SJM closed 7 Macau satellite casinos rather than acquire them — the economics failed

Macau's 2022 gaming law ended profit-sharing for satellite casinos. SJM, Melco and Galaxy shut 11 venues by 31 Dec 2025, displacing ~5,600 workers.

SJM Holdings · Melco Resorts · Galaxy Entertainment · 2025-12-31

What happened

Macau's satellite casinos were third-party-owned properties that operated under a licensed concessionaire's gaming licence, splitting revenue rather than paying a fixed management fee. The model thrived for decades: satellites earned 55–57% of gross gaming revenue while concessionaires collected the rest and paid Macau's ~40% gaming tax. When Macau reformed its gaming law in 2022, it gave the industry a three-year transition to convert satellites to direct operation — profit-sharing would end, and third parties could earn only management fees.

On 9 June 2025, SJM Resorts announced it would close seven of its nine satellite casinos: Casa Real, Emperor Palace, Fortuna, Grandview, Kam Pek Paradise, Landmark and Legend Palace. Only L'Arc Macau and Ponte 16 survived, with SJM planning to acquire the properties outright. Melco Resorts closed Grand Dragon Casino and three Mocha Club slot lounges. Galaxy Entertainment shut Waldo Casino. All 11 closures took effect by 31 December 2025.

The Macau government estimated 5,600 workers would be displaced, with the three concessionaires pledging to absorb them into directly owned properties. Casino Landmark, the last to go, ceased operations at 23:59 on 30 December 2025 — the final act of a model that had defined Macau's gaming fringe for half a century.

Why it happened

  • Management fees replaced profit-sharing, cutting satellite revenue from 55–57% of GGR to a fixed amount unviable for most venues
  • SJM acquired only its two highest-performing satellites (L'Arc, Ponte 16) and judged the rest not worth the purchase price
  • Galaxy and Melco cited 'commercial considerations' — the satellites were unprofitable without the revenue split

The lesson

A regulatory deadline is a planning constraint, not a planning substitute. Three years to adapt is three years to decide which assets are worth keeping — not three years to hope the deadline moves.
